Job Responsibilities Perform utility relocation verification activities in support of highway and bridge construction projects. More specifically: Apply safety philosophy to all job responsibilities and ability to work safely in an outside environment Monitor contractor compliance with relocation plans Prepare daily inspection reports Perform measurement and documentation of completed work Read and interpret utility relocation plans Effectively communicate with project staff and clients, both verbal and written communication Basic knowledge of computer and tablet (iPad) operation The employee will typically be assigned to NCDOT or other roadway and bridge construction projects. Daily travel to project site will be required. Candidates must work nights and weekends when required. Overnight travel is not expected but may be necessary on a limited basis. Candidates must hold a valid state driver's license and clean driving record and have the ability to lift 50 pounds, traverse rough terrain, walk or stand for extended periods of time while performing manual tasks, and work outdoors during all types of weather. Specific Requirements Applicant must possess a minimum of 2 years of experience with utility installation/inspection or construction inspection. Must be able to fulfill essential job functions in a consistent state of alertness and safe manner.
